The Habanero chili dates back over 8,500 years old, when it originated from the Amazon and spread to Mexico. Spanish colonists disseminated this pepper to other areas of the world, becoming so popular that taxonomists at the time mistook the pepper's origin for China (hence where the term Capsicum Chinense came from).
Habanero pepper plants average around 4 ft. tall, but they can grow much higher when planted directly into the soil in warmer climates. Often compared to the Scotch Bonnet pepper, they both have thin, waxy flesh that shines incredibly bright in the sunlight. These peppers mature from a mustard green to their signature orange color.
The Habanero pepper is incredibly popular across Mexico and much of Central and South America, with the Yucatán Peninsula being the largest producer of these peppers in the world. These peppers boast a wonderfully sweet and fruity flavor, with some noting a subtle smoky taste, and contain heat levels as high as 350,000 SHUs! This was considered world-record heat in 1999, when the Habanero pepper was listed by the Guinness World Records as the world's hottest pepper. Habaneros are an integral part of Yucatecan food, accompanying most dishes, either as itself or purée or salsa.

Himo Togarashi peppers, otherwise known as Sweet to Mild peppers, are specialty peppers from Japan used in their traditional cuisine. Known as the Yamato dento yasai, or “special traditional vegetable,” these stringy peppers may look rare and exotic, but they are considered a delicacy mostly used in special stir-fries.
Pepper plants will grow to an average of 3 ft. tall and produce heavy yields of stringy-looking peppers that spiral down from the plant’s branches. Ripening from green to red, these peppers have smooth skin but bumpy texture. Himo Togarashi peppers can be harvested when green or red; the redder they are, the sweeter their taste.
Himo Togarashi peppers have little to no heat and an incredibly sweet flavor to them. They are best cooked in stir-fries but can also be eaten fresh off the plant! Add these peppers to any salad, soup, stew, or dish you see fit to sweeten up!

Hot Banana peppers offer the same sweetness as their original counterpart but with a touch of mild heat! Also known as banana chilis or yellow wax peppers, they deliver a tasty mild flavor that's both addicting and unforgettable!
Growing on 3-4 ft. tall plants, Hot Banana Peppers grow in clusters and stretch up to 6" long! Similar to the Sweet Banana, these fruits have a conical shape with smooth skin. They mature from a pale green color to yellow, to orange, and finally to red. However, these peppers can be eaten at any stage of maturity.
With just a bit more heat than a Jalapeno - 5,000-10,000 SHUS, to be specific - Hot Banana Peppers offer a nice heat level with a terrific sweet flavor and subtle tanginess. Great for pickling, roasting, frying - you name it! Hot Banana peppers can be used for almost anything.

The Hot Sunset Pepper is a hybrid of the Hungarian Hot Wax and Banana Pepper that received the regional All-American Selection award in 2015 in the Southeast, Heartland, and Great Lake regions for its beautiful and advantageous features.
These pepper plants will grow up to 3 ft. tall and produce an abundance of these 7" long peppers! The plants are disease-resistant and mature earlier than other related types. These peppers are great to grow in the summer as they'll keep producing peppers all season long! The Hot Sunset F1 pepper lives up to its name as it will mature to a rainbow of colors, starting from pale green to buttery yellow, to orange, and then to sunset red.
When harvested, you'll enjoy the sweet flavor with mild heat and a crunchy texture. Try stuffing, frying, and grilling these peppers, or adding them to sandwiches, salads, appetizers, and more. We also recommend adding to your homemade pizzas for a yummy twist!
Please Note: This new variety is still unstable. Your grow results could vary in terms of shape, size, and color.

The popular Hungarian Hot Wax peppers are said to come from a cross between the mild Banana Pepper and hot chili peppers and are fairly versatile and widely adaptable fruits.
These Hungarian Hot Wax pepper plants are compact, growing to around 2 ft. tall, but they are very productive with continuous sets and will even perform well in the northern climates and short-season climates. The bright Hungarian yellow wax pepper grows to about 5" long with a conical, tapered shape and has smooth, waxy skin. It can be picked at any stage of yellow, orange, and the final ripened color of red. If you plan on pickling these peppers, you will want to pick them in a light green color.
The Hungarian Hot Wax chili peppers are a Mexican favorite known for their sweet and tangy flavors and heat that's about 4 times hotter than the Jalapeño. These peppers can be used in many culinary uses such as for salsas, stuffing, frying, roasting, soups, processing, and pickling!

This is a giant version of the Jalapeno pepper (different from the Giant Jalapeno). The Jalafuego hybrid is noticeably more robust in its size and its flavor than other Jalapeno varieties, which make them a must have for growers and chefs.
Plant these pepper seeds into the ground and watch them grow into 3 ft. tall, sturdy Jalafuego plants. You will see 4-6” long fruits form, starting out a deep green and ripening to a mature red. Jalafuego peppers are extra wide with smooth and glossy skin. These plants are more productive than other Jalapeno varieties, so be prepared for heavy yields.
What you’ll get is more heat and flavor with these peppers. Jalafuegos can be harvested at their green stage (70 days) or when they ripen to red (90 days). Green Jalafuego peppers will have less heat and a lighter flavor best used in fresh foods and for cooking. Red Jalafuegos have more of a bite and peppery flavor to them, making them ideal for drying, salsa, and sauce.

A Texas-bred hybrid version of the Jalapeno created by the Texas Ag. Extension Service, the Jaloro Jalapeño pepper is an amazing yellow pepper that is easy to maintain and grow.
The Jaloro Jalapeno pepper plant will grow to around 2-4 ft. tall, producing peppers around 3" long. This sweetheart of a Jalapeno is juicy and meaty with thick walls and will ripen from green, yellow, orange, and then red when they're ready for picking. The plants are disease resistant and will resist 6 types of pepper viruses, including the tobacco mosaic virus (common among pepper plants).
The Jaloro pepper has a crunchy texture and a mildly hot fruity flavor. This is perfect to surprise your guests with a new set of colored Jalapeno Poppers.

This super hot creation was done by Pennsylvanian grower Jay Weaver who bred the red Ghost and a Trinidad Scorpion with a peach-colored exterior. This is a pretty rare pepper to have, and you won't regret growing this one in your garden!
Grow these 3 ft. tall pepper plants and WOW your friends when it starts growing high yields of these peach-colored pods that get to 2-3" long. The shape might not be the prettiest - its contorted size, bumpy skin, Scorpion-like tail - but the colors as they ripen from green to lighter shades of red and pink, and then a gorgeous, unforgettable peach color is what's truly remarkable.
This pepper is HOT! With heat levels reaching around 900,000 SHUs, Jay's Peach Ghost Scorpion Pepper is one you don't want to take lightly. This variety is slightly less pungent than a Ghost with a spectacular fruity flavor. The Jay's Peach Ghost Scorpion has been described as one with an immediate burn that slowly climbs from the back of your throat to your sinuses.
NOTE* The Jay's Peach Ghost Scorpion variety is unstable. You will likely experience variations in color, such as red, and shape. While this can lead to unique and exciting variations, it's important to note that these seeds may not reliably reproduce the same characteristics from one generation to the next. Planting unstable pepper seeds can be an adventurous gardening experience, but be prepared for some degree of variability in the resulting pepper plants.
